Appalachian Bible College is not test optional, meaning that applicants are required to submit standardized test scores as part of their admissions process. However, the college allows self-reporting of scores, which means applicants can report their test scores without needing to submit official score reports initially. Among applicants, 34% choose to submit SAT scores while another 34% submit ACT scores; the total here exceeds 100% because some students submit both SAT and ACT scores.
